Thread: CD tip - Robert Randolph |
|
|
Hi folks outside in the world.
When you heared all BA's and Luther's CDs and you need some variety, then try Robert Randolph & the family band. The new (and more or less the first) CD "unclassified" is great. Like the name says, it's a mix containing soul, blues, funk. Robert Randolph was nominated last year for the "best new artist debut" at the W.C. Handy Award.
He's now on tour with Eric Clapton, to start Eric's shows.
Check it out, you will have fun

Thread: What BA should play on stage!!! |
|
|
Hi folks,
first of all, I am a big fan from BA!! I saw 7 shows in the last seven years. But I am not completly happy about BA's program.
In the last 3 or 4 years he plays more or less the same program. It's great but I would prefer more of his own songs and some changes every year. If he plays 2,5 hours he could play one hour his standard program: Luther medley (bad love, life is a bitch, midnight creeper), tin pan alley, voodo child, just came back to say goodby and so on. The other time he should play more songs from his CDs. I've heard few songs from "storms of life" since the CD is out. BA plays great on the accoustic guitar, he should integrate this in the show. There are enough BA songs to perform and he did other great songs from Luther. Why not changing the medley, midnight creeper is not my favourite without a horn section.
What's the opinion of the other fans?
